54.00882, -1.47154Teardrop Cottage Knaresborough hotel, located 5 minutes' stroll from Art in the Mill, features Wi-Fi throughout the property. This hotel offers free private parking on site.
Location
Located 750 feet from Church Of Saint John The Baptist, the Teardrop Cottage is right at Mother Shipton's Cave and The Petrifying Well. The Knaresborough hotel also gives access to the ornate Royal Pump Room Museum, which is 3.3 miles away. Rudding Park Spa is a 10-minute drive from this accommodation.
High Bridge bus stop is located nearby, a few moments from Teardrop Cottage hotel.
Rooms
Comprising a seating area, the rooms at the hotel are equipped with high-speed internet and a flat-screen TV with satellite channels. For more comfort a hairdryer and a shower cap along with a bath, a separate toilet, and a shower are provided. This property offers rooms with view of the river.
Eat & Drink
Guests can dine at The Bear at Carriages 900 feet from the bed & breakfast.
